Caracol is the largest known Maya archaeological site in Belize, situated deep in the Chiquibul Forest Reserve near the Guatemalan border. At its Classic period peak it supported an estimated population of over 100,000 people across a metropolitan area spanning more than 170 square kilometres. The tallest structure, Caana or Sky Palace, rises 43 metres and remains the tallest man-made structure in Belize; its summit offers sweeping views over an unbroken forest canopy.
